void
_flint_mpn_mulhigh_n_mulders_recursive(mp_ptr rp, mp_srcptr np, mp_srcptr mp, mp_size_t n)
{
mp_limb_t cy;
mp_size_t l;
slong k;
if (FLINT_HAVE_MULHIGH_FUNC(n))
{
rp[n - 1] = flint_mpn_mulhigh_func_tab[n](rp + n, np, mp);
return;
}
if (n < FLINT_MPN_MULHIGH_K_TAB_SIZE)
k = flint_mpn_mulhigh_k_tab[n];
else
k = 3 * (n / 4);
if (k == 0)
{
rp[n - 1] = _flint_mpn_mulhigh_n_basecase2(rp + n, np, mp, n);
return;
}
FLINT_ASSERT(k >= (n + 4) / 2);
if (k == n)
{
flint_mpn_mul_n(rp, np, mp, n);
return;
}
l = n - k;
flint_mpn_mul_n(rp + 2 * l, np + l, mp + l, k);
_flint_mpn_mulhigh_n_mulders_recursive(rp, np + k, mp, l);
cy = mpn_add_n(rp + n - 1, rp + n - 1, rp + l - 1, l + 1);
_flint_mpn_mulhigh_n_mulders_recursive(rp, np, mp + k, l);
cy += mpn_add_n(rp + n - 1, rp + n - 1, rp + l - 1, l + 1);
MPN_INCR_U(rp + n + l, k, cy);
{
mp_limb_t hi, lo;
FLINT_ASSERT(k != l);
umul_ppmm(hi, lo, np[k - 1], mp[l - 1]);
MPN_INCR_U(rp + n - 1, n + 1, hi);
umul_ppmm(hi, lo, np[l - 1], mp[k - 1]);
MPN_INCR_U(rp + n - 1, n + 1, hi);
}
}
mp_limb_t
_flint_mpn_mulhigh_n_mulders(mp_ptr res, mp_srcptr u, mp_srcptr v, mp_size_t n)
{
mp_ptr tmp;
mp_limb_t bot;
TMP_INIT;
TMP_START;
tmp = TMP_ALLOC(sizeof(mp_limb_t) * (2 * n));
_flint_mpn_mulhigh_n_mulders_recursive(tmp, u, v, n);
memcpy(res, tmp + n, sizeof(mp_limb_t) * n);
bot = tmp[n - 1];
TMP_END;
return bot;
}
mp_limb_t
_flint_mpn_mulhigh_n_mul(mp_ptr res, mp_srcptr u, mp_srcptr v, mp_size_t n)
{
mp_ptr tmp;
mp_limb_t bot;
tmp = flint_malloc(sizeof(mp_limb_t) * (2 * n));
flint_mpn_mul_n(tmp, u, v, n);
memcpy(res, tmp + n, sizeof(mp_limb_t) * n);
bot = tmp[n - 1];
flint_free(tmp);
return bot;
}
mp_limb_t
_flint_mpn_mulhigh_n(mp_ptr res, mp_srcptr u, mp_srcptr v, mp_size_t n)
{
if (n <= FLINT_MPN_MULHIGH_MULDERS_CUTOFF)
return _flint_mpn_mulhigh_n_basecase2(res, u, v, n);
else if (n <= FLINT_MPN_MULHIGH_MUL_CUTOFF)
return _flint_mpn_mulhigh_n_mulders(res, u, v, n);
else
return _flint_mpn_mulhigh_n_mul(res, u, v, n);
}
